In a surprising move following a big hit for his Renaissance party in the recent European Parliament election, President Emmanuel Macron has called for snap elections for France's lower house of parliament. The first round is set for June 30, just a few weeks away, with the run-off on July 7. This sudden decision has stirred the political landscape, opening up possibilities for various outcomes.

Sources reveal that Shawn Ryan, the mastermind behind the gripping series "The Night Agent," which dominated Netflix screens in 2023, has inked a substantial four-year deal with the streaming giant. This comes after a heated bidding war, with big players like Sony Pictures TV, NBCUniversal, and Warner Bros. TV vying for his talents. Ryan's current deal with Sony TV is set to wrap up at the end of October, paving the way for his exciting venture with Netflix.

The summer box office got a much-needed boost from "Bad Boys: Ride or Die," starring Will Smith and Martin Lawrence as Miami cops. Pulling in $56 million domestically, it landed on the higher end of expectations. However, despite this injection of energy, the overall summer season still lags behind last year, trailing by 26%, according to Comscore.
